An exciting opportunity is available for a skilled CT/PET Technologist to contribute to high-quality patient care in a dynamic imaging department. The selected professional will work full-time, delivering advanced diagnostic imaging services with expertise in CT and PET modalities.

Schedule/Hours:

  • Full-time
  • 5.5 shifts per week, 8-hour nights (8NBO)

Qualifications:

  • Current certification as a CT Technologist by an accredited registry (ARRT preferred)
  • Required experience operating CT and PET/CT imaging equipment
  • Proficient in patient positioning, imaging protocols, and radiation safety
  • Knowledge of cross-sectional anatomy and experience evaluating diagnostic images for quality
  • Ability to interact effectively with patients, physicians, and clinical teams
  • Strong attention to detail and excellent organizational skills

Responsibilities:

  • Perform precise CT and PET/CT scans per physician orders, following safety and imaging protocols
  • Prepare and position patients, offering clear explanations to ensure comfort and cooperation during procedures
  • Process and evaluate images for clarity, submitting high-quality diagnostic images for provider review
  • Maintain accurate patient records and imaging documentation
  • Monitor equipment functionality, reporting any issues for prompt resolution
  • Adhere to infection control and radiation safety guidelines at all times
  • Provide compassionate care to patients in a fast-paced hospital environment
